like users above me said, pal\ntsc only applies to TV (because signal standards)
portable consoles have their own screen.. they don't have to deal with tv standards...
the only country standard a portable console is required is the power adapter (but they are universal now... the only diference is the plug type..)
therefore gba consoles and DS and 3ds consoles are exactly the same, only difference is packaging, power adapter and firmware in the case of the 3ds (not sure about the DS)..
also 3ds is only special because it does have region block implemented in software...
